Output f62f367dc0e76df1c56860b26cd4a3a72a5dc023c42e9142d0bc5dc423670c6f:1

value
1486797169
script pubkey
OP_0 OP_PUSHBYTES_20 2d95d35b94c4ea4adf0fce579186986cc0037215
address
ltc1q9k2axku5cn4y4hc0eeterp5cdnqqxus4jvegwc
transaction
f62f367dc0e76df1c56860b26cd4a3a72a5dc023c42e9142d0bc5dc423670c6f
spent
true